10dc276423 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#395  from a3f/develop  
							
							Generate and install pkg-config pc file and allow static/shared builds in one go 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								44376c04fa 
								
									
								
							
								 
							
						 
						
							
							
								
								Generate and install pkg-config pc file  
							
							After installation, compiling new programs is possible with
    $ cc game.c `pkg-config --static --libs --cflags raylib`
or
    $ cc game.c `pkg-config --libs --cflags raylib`
depending on configuration
Also adds following configuration options:
- WITH_PIC "Compile static library as position-independent code"
- STATIC_RAYLIB "Build raylib as a static library"
- MACOS_FATLIB  "Build fat library for both i386 and x86_64 on macOS" 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								589cec0dd5 
								
									
								
							
								 
							
						 
						
							
							
								
								Update README.md  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								f9d9ff7e48 
								
									
								
							
								 
							
						 
						
							
							
								
								Update README.md  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								83029225d6 
								
									
								
							
								 
							
						 
						
							
							
								
								Update README.md  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								08200f8f40 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#393  from a3f/develop  
							
							Add AppVeyor CI for automatic Windows Builds 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								17c91bad6f 
								
									
								
							
								 
							
						 
						
							
							
								
								Disable CRT "secure" warnings  
							
							Suppresses 88 of the 213 warnings reported when compiling with
MSVC 2015 on AppVeyor. 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								1e1b20c889 
								
									
								
							
								 
							
						 
						
							
							
								
								Add AppVeyor CI for automatic Windows Builds  
							
							We already have automatic Linux and macOS build via Travis CI.
This adds the same for Windows x86 and x86_64 with both
Microsoft Visual Studio 2015 as well as MinGW-w64. 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								96e0f0e35e 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#392  from a3f/develop  
							
							Fix macOS build of new rglfw.c approach 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								b2acff66de 
								
									
								
							
								 
							
						 
						
							
							
								
								Fix macOS build of new rglfw.c approach  
							
							There have been two problems:
* GLFW itself was compiled with the definitions for compiling
_against_ GLFW (fixed by removing requirement for external glfw)
* rglfw.c was being compiled as C code, although it includes
Objective C files.
This _might_ break the Windows build, needs to be checked.
Fixes  #391 , but as noted I'd prefer though a separate source directory
and build script for GLFW. 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								899e1fbd94 
								
									
								
							
								 
							
						 
						
							
							
								
								Avoid duplicate definition of feature macro  
							
							Feature macros need to be defined before #including any headers,
preferably through the build system, but this is good enough.
Fixes a compile error on my fork's Travis CI. 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								f70a0a996c 
								
							
								 
							
						 
						
							
							
								
								Review file issue  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9ec8c0f1d6 
								
							
								 
							
						 
						
							
							
								
								Updated OSX compilation with clang  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								1be826fb16 
								
							
								 
							
						 
						
							
							
								
								Removed useless file  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								25ceec9b8f 
								
							
								 
							
						 
						
							
							
								
								Corrected default textures locations  
							
							By default, we look for texture1 for LOC_MAP_SPECULAR and texture2 for
LOC_MAP_NORMAL 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								6624672bfa 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#389  from Martinfx/master  
							
							Added  clean to Makefile for FreeBSD 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								398d793dbb 
								
							
								 
							
						 
						
							
							
								
								Added FreeBSD clean for Makefile  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								6d317c7afe 
								
							
								 
							
						 
						
							
							
								
								Remove glfw3 dependency  
							
							Full sources already included and compiled with raylib (rglfw) 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								e2e4b8df28 
								
							
								 
							
						 
						
							
							
								
								Remove unneeded glfw dependencies  
							
							Only required by examples 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								a6877c82c6 
								
							
								 
							
						 
						
							
							
								
								Added alternative license to rgif.h library  
							
							Just in case of legal conflict with public domain software, added MIT
alternative license. 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								a6416f82a7 
								
							
								 
							
						 
						
							
							
								
								Reviewed file comments  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								68024f1b0b 
								
							
								 
							
						 
						
							
							
								
								Added desktop platform check...  
							
							...to define proper values 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9c65caea8c 
								
							
								 
							
						 
						
							
							
								
								Added GLFW sources to raylib  
							
							Compiling GLFW library with raylib avoids external dependencies, this
way we solve version problems in some platforms 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								24b12e5e23 
								
							
								 
							
						 
						
							
							
								
								Remove PLATFORM_ checks from raylib header  
							
							Now header is truly multiplatform...
Actually still a small pending check on XBOX gamepad controls that
hopefully will be removed with next GLFW 3.3 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								02dd4d32b5 
								
							
								 
							
						 
						
							
							
								
								Allow custom distortion shader - IN PROGRESS -  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								09228752ce 
								
							
								 
							
						 
						
							
							
								
								Review default shaders usage on loading  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								e12182f59b 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#384  from nounoursheureux/develop  
							
							Store the default shaders 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								7ef604fbf5 
								
							
								 
							
						 
						
							
							
								
								Store the default shaders  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								0eb222bda1 
								
							
								 
							
						 
						
							
							
								
								Issue with libraries renamed on Raspbian Stretch  
							
							libEGL and libGLESv2 have been renamed on latest Raspbian Stretch
version (also included on latest Jessie upgrade).
It seems to be done to avoid conflicts between official Mesa libs and
Broadcomm provided ones. 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								99d3803d16 
								
							
								 
							
						 
						
							
							
								
								Added VS2017 raylib project  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								37986b26cb 
								
							
								 
							
						 
						
							
							
								
								Corrected issue with text drawing on image  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								2f024dbfef 
								
							
								 
							
						 
						
							
							
								
								Corrected possible issue on FBO creation  
							
							USE_DEPTH_RENDERBUFFER on OpenGL 2.1 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								4fe8e05a7f 
								
							
								 
							
						 
						
							
							
								
								Review GLSL 120 shaders  
							
							Not tested, could have errors 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								81518ccd13 
								
							
								 
							
						 
						
							
							
								
								Corrected issue with shader locations init  
							
							On RPI, after latest drivers update, models were not rendered properly
cause of that... 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
								
								
							
							
								
							
								2eceecb7b7 
								
									
								
							
								 
							
						 
						
							
							
								
								Merge pull request  #382  from nounoursheureux/develop  
							
							Have SetShaderValue(i) take a const pointer 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								879c2f484b 
								
							
								 
							
						 
						
							
							
								
								SetShaderValue take const pointer  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								085779707f 
								
							
								 
							
						 
						
							
							
								
								Uploaded shaders for GLSL 120  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								24657ca789 
								
							
								 
							
						 
						
							
							
								
								Review textures to be POT  
							
							Could correct possible issues on OpenGL 1.1 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								5f65380732 
								
							
								 
							
						 
						
							
							
								
								Merge branch 'develop' of  https://github.com/raysan5/raylib  into develop  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								aa6a1b4283 
								
							
								 
							
						 
						
							
							
								
								Corrected issue with missing defines  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								36ae9c8c3a 
								
							
								 
							
						 
						
							
							
								
								Compile DLL avoiding extra dependencies  
							
							C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\bin>dumpbin.exe
D:\GitHub\raylib\release\libs\win32\msvc\raylib.dll /DEPENDENTS
Microsoft (R) COFF/PE Dumper Version 14.00.24215.1
Copyright (C) Microsoft Corporation.  All rights reserved.
Dump of file D:\GitHub\raylib\release\libs\win32\msvc\raylib.dll
File Type: DLL
Image has the following dependencies:
KERNEL32.dll
glfw3.dll
OpenAL32.dll
Summary
4000 .data
1000 .gfids
23000 .rdata
5000 .reloc
1000 .rsrc
68000 .text
1000 _RDATA 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								d43af4918b 
								
							
								 
							
						 
						
							
							
								
								Improve textures support for OpenGL 2.1  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								9e0105a1a3 
								
							
								 
							
						 
						
							
							
								
								Corrected function name  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								c570f7ca63 
								
							
								 
							
						 
						
							
							
								
								Rebuild dynamic libs for MSVC (VS2015)  
							
							Added support for raylib DLL building on MSVC 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								244007a99b 
								
							
								 
							
						 
						
							
							
								
								Review Fade() functionality  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								3c3d56bb4a 
								
							
								 
							
						 
						
							
							
								
								Renamed data types to standard names  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								3d755d617a 
								
							
								 
							
						 
						
							
							
								
								Some code tweaks...  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								415e7e972c 
								
							
								 
							
						 
						
							
							
								
								Review some issues, view description  
							
							- Review RPI compilation (core_drop_files not supported)
- Review ImageFormat(), some issues
- GetTextureData() reviewed for RPI 
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								f460b3842e 
								
							
								 
							
						 
						
							
							
								
								Added new example: text drawing on image  
							
							
								
							
							
						 
						8 years ago  
				
					
						
							
							
								 
						
							
							
							
								
							
								743cc6add6 
								
							
								 
							
						 
						
							
							
								
								Review new build platform: FreeBSD  
							
							Corrected issue with RPI_CROSS_COMPILE 
							
						 
						8 years ago